Can You Eat a Gecko?

Lizards are regarded as a normal food source and even a delicacy in certain parts of the world where people cook them to enjoy. Most lizards and geckos are typically safe to eat when cleaned and cooked properly.

The specific types of lizards that people eat will vary based on what country you are talking about but the most common types eaten are iguanas, geckos, anoles, and even skinks.

For example, in South America, people eat green iguanas as there is an abundance of them available. They refer to them as “tree chickens” and eat them in soups, stews, tacos, and more.

Can You Eat a Leopard Geckos Tail?

In theory, you could eat a leopard gecko’s tail as that is where the majority of the nutrients that the gecko consumes are stored. In fact, a sign of a healthy gecko is a fat tail.

A leopard gecko along with other species of geckos and other lizards will drop their tail as a defense mechanism when they encounter predators. This will give the lizard some time to escape while the predator is distracted by its moving tail.

In captivity and in the wild, a gecko will eat its own tail if they drop it as a way to get enough nutrients to regrow a new tail.

Do Leopard Geckos Carry Salmonella?

Leopard geckos are a popular pet, but there is some concern that they may carry salmonella. While it is true that leopard geckos can harbor bacteria, the risk of infection is actually quite low.

The vast majority of cases occur when people handle leopard geckos without washing their hands afterward.

In addition, it is important to keep leopard geckos away from food preparation areas and to clean any surfaces that they have come into contact with.

With proper care, the risk of salmonella infection from a leopard gecko is very low. However, it is still important to take precautions and wash your hands after handling your pet.

Can You Get Sick from Eating a Gecko?

There are some studies that suggest that humans can catch diseases such as sparganosis, gnathostomiasis, and trichinosis pentastomiasis among other things by eating reptile meat that isn’t cooked properly.
